The Gift Stores in the Monterey Bay Aquarium are in three places. The main one is by the entrance. There is a kids store, with kid-sized clothing and books and gifts just for kids, and that is near the whale skeleton. The third place is on the second floor, and is especially heavy in penguins.
At the main store they have jewelery, books, gifty stuff, blown glass, t-shirts, hats, sweat shirts, plush polar bears, otters and penguins, jackets and more. Things were presented well and even with a mob scene in the store the day I was there the clerks were very helpful and friendly. -

Not the best giftstore I've ever seen in an aquarium. They have a sale going on some of their t-shirts, 40% off, including one with an ugly MBA print but the cotton was wonderfully soft and made with 90% energy saving methods. Mostly sea/ocean themed items which are pretty pricey. In a locked glass case were local artists glass renditions of jelly-fishes. Just gorgeous, but $400-$600 sticker price. Not a lot of local artists creations, more "Made in China" things that you would find at most higher end tourist traps.
A few MBA publications/books are against one wall with ocean music CDs. Their otter stuffed animals are awfully cute but way too expensive.
There are a couple of other smaller giftstores in the aquarium but carry solely items which appeal to younger tykes. If you're a MBA member, there's a discount on purchases but no reciprocity if you're a member of another aquarium. -
